The team has been finalized, the tickets purchased, and preparations begun for our Brazil 09 short-term mission trip. CrossWay is sending a team of 16 people to Governador Valadares, Brazil from August 8-18. We will be serving one of CrossWay’s mission partners, Nelson Salviano.
ESCALE
Nelson, and his team, provide leadership to ESCALE, which stands for “School for Equipping Christian Leaders.” The bread and butter of Nelson’s work is going into the shanty towns of Brazil and training, pastoring, and caring for pastors who have had no formal theological education. As Nelson visits different pastors and churches, he effectively provides apostolic-like oversight over those churches.
CrossWay Team
The CrossWay Team will be doing primarily five things.
First, we will be caring for families in the shanty towns. These will be mostly women and multiple children who have been effectively abandoned by their father(s). The situations are fairly desperate: extreme poverty, uncleanthliness, no fatherly influence, drugs, and prostitution (adult and child). We hope to go in and show them the love of Jesus by hosting some events for the ladies, helping them around their homes, and caring for their souls.
Second, we will host an evangelistic sports camp. In one of these shanty towns, we hope to rent a sports complex, bring all the families to the resort, feed them, enjoy sports with them, and then share the gospel with them.
Third, we will be doing some evangelistic preaching on the street. This will be a combination of preaching, skits, puppet shows, singing (hopefully), and one-on-one sharing.
Fourth, we will be preaching and teaching in churches every night. It sounds like we will be in three different churches on each evening, so every man on the Brazil 09 team will have some teaching responsibility.
Fifth, we will be training other pastors. Nelson has asked me to come along him and build into these men with a series of talks centered on the gospel and its role in the local church.
